My Brothers Dream Awake (Mis Hermanos Sueñan Despiertos)
Intelligent and thoughtful Ángel is fiercely protective of his younger, more fragile brother Franco. The two have already been incarcerated for a year at a provincial juvenile detention center. They spend their days going to class, playing soccer, talking about girls, and imagining a bright future….beyond the prison walls. Although the siblings have been charged with a petty crime and have more than served time, legal complications prevent their release–until a parent or guardian claims them, they can only dream of a life outside. How long can they remain in this destabilizing limbo and at what cost? Inspired by director Claudia Hauiquimilla’s experiences working with marginalized youth, My Brothers Dream Awake is a moving requiem for stolen youth.
